Solute ions charged similar to the ions over the column are repulsed and elute with no retention, while solute ions billed oppositely into the billed web-sites of the column are retained on it. Solute ions which are retained to the column could be eluted from it by shifting the mobile period composition, which include rising its salt focus and pH or escalating the column temperature, etcetera.

Numerous factors, which include cell phase composition, stationary period chemistry, and temperature affect HPLC separations. Productive separation only takes place If your analytes have differing affinities to the stationary period, so selecting the right stationary phase to your compounds is important. Particularly, be suspicious of biological samples. Proteins in these samples are frequent culprits, considering that they aggregate in organic and natural solvents used in HPLC. Monitor how the pressure alterations with the sort of solvent to pinpoint if protein is clogging a column. The force will soar up during the existence of organics.

An HPLC instrument has 4 important factors: a pump to deliver the mobile phase, an autosampler to inject the sample, a stationary period column to independent the sample compounds, plus a detector to measure the compounds.

The commonest mode of liquid chromatography is reversed stage, whereby the mobile phases used, incorporate any miscible combination of h2o or buffers with many natural and organic solvents (the commonest are acetonitrile and methanol). Some HPLC methods use drinking water-free cellular phases (see regular-period chromatography under). The aqueous component in the cell section may perhaps incorporate website acids (such as formic, phosphoric or trifluoroacetic acid) or salts to help inside the separation with the sample elements. The composition in the mobile stage can be stored frequent ("isocratic elution mode") or diversified ("gradient elution mode") in the chromatographic Evaluation. Isocratic elution is typically helpful in the separation of simple mixtures. Gradient elution is required for complicated mixtures, with varying interactions Along with the stationary and cellular phases.
